Hi Igor,
I have resolved the issue with the below approach,
Mfgtool uses U-Boot and Kernel to run in RAM first then the custom board fetches the files from the PC/laptop via Mfgtool. For this, the U-Boot and Kernel have retained the v4.1.15 and when transferring the files to flash in the custom board provided the new Kernel (v5.4.70) files. In this way, am able to flash the new kernel (v5.4.70) to the NOR-flash.
So i think we can close this thread, as the issue is resolved using the Mfgtool itself instead of UUU tool. Because when tried with UUU tool, there are multiple issues like FastBoot support in U-boot (for this need to change the U-boot version from v2017.x to v2018.x) and even though i changed the U-boot, not sure the Fastboot protocol supports SPI-NOR flash, and does support NAND flash. Unfortunately i need support for SPI-NOR flash.

Now I am able to do this, there are files and firmware folder under mfgtools
firmware is used to load the firmware on DDR and then the bins from files are flashed to NAND/NOR flash
We can just keep updating bins under files directory and keep the bins under firmware constant.
